Raising the Bar: The Making of a Judge

Raising the Bar is a memorable, funny, at times poignant—even tragic—but always engaging account of a life’s journey. Jeremy Pickering recounts his childhood, student days, and his experiences as a practicing advocate. In early 1986, at the height of the State of Emergency, he joined the Legal Resources Centre (LRC) in Port Elizabeth.

A year later, he opened the LRC’s Grahamstown office, serving as its director until 1992, when he was appointed a Judge of the Eastern Cape Division of the High Court. He retired in 2019 after spending 27 years on the bench.

This book is essential reading for anyone interested in law, South African history, or simply a welltold story full of heart and humour.

'Raising the Bar: The Making of a Judge' is published by Staging Post
